DUNDEE KZN: How to lose weight after the Christmas binge

Your diet doesn’t have to be boring - spice up a salad with some jalapeno and pepper flavored feta.

We all add losing weight to our New Year’s resolution, but how many of us actually follow through with it?

We find ourselves setting unrealistic goals that don’t make sense given the time frame that we have.

Weight loss is not only a physical procedure but also a mental one, in which we need to prep our mind to exercise and diet, not only to look our best but feel our best too.

I personally feel the best way to approach a weight loss regime is to prepare yourself mentally by believing in yourself.

Set short- and long-term goals to help you through your weight loss journey. Reward yourself when a goal is achieved by spoiling yourself with a massage or small gift. Meal prepping is easy and you can count calories consumed by each food product you choose to eat.

Harsh diets do not work because once you stop, you gain all your weight back at a quicker rate. The key to weight loss is to maintain a balance between exercise and diet. It is important to remember that weight loss is a lifestyle choice.

Try to eat healthier by cutting down on fast food meals and sugary junk food. Water has so many health benefits, so instead of reaching for a bottle of sugary soda, rather opt for a refreshing bottle of water. Your body will thank you with clear skin and healthy hair.

Sleep is important as a well rested body is also a happy body. Include lentils and a variety of vegetables into your diet.

Your diet doesn’t have to be boring. Spice up a salad with some jalapeno and pepper flavored feta, grill some chicken and enjoy it with some savory brown rice. There are so many tasty and healthy recipes that we can follow to make a boring diet taste more fun. It just takes initiative and a sense of adventure, in your local supermarket of course.

Exercise can be so much fun if done right, you don’t have to always go to gym to exercise, you can do yoga in a serene environment or even go for a walk and appreciate the beauty of nature. Join a karate club to learn self defense and lose weight while doing katas.

Learn a new dance style while losing weight or even join a club and make new friends while playing sport. So the question remains – are you going to keep making a weight loss resolution and ignoring it, or are you going to lose weight with a balanced lifestyle?
